Dynamic Entry Starts with the Right Infrastructure

T1G runs breaching on dedicated, purpose-built breach houses designed for repetition at full speed. Two breach houses side by side — one team executes while backside support resets the other. New doors hung, inserts replaced, charges staged. When the team finishes, they walk next door and go again. That parallel lane capability doubles the training reps in a single day.

Current force equipment. Explosive, mechanical, ballistic, and thermal entry on every iteration — not demonstrated once and discussed for the rest of the week. A BATF-approved day box stores Class V materials on site, eliminating the logistical delays that eat training time at military installations. Zero noise or fire restrictions. Zero scheduling conflicts with adjacent units. The dedicated breaching classroom and charge preparation rooms sit adjacent to both breach houses — operators walk from instruction to live charges in under a minute.

SOF Explosive Entry I → Explosive Entry II → Master Breacher

SOF Explosive Entry I 5 Days | Foundation

Explosives handling, mechanical and ballistic breaching fundamentals, charge calculations, firing train design, and minimum safe distance calculations. Operators build, place, and fire internal and external door charges. Entry and contingency TTPs for every breach scenario — including misfire and alternate entry procedures.

SOF Explosive Entry II 5 Days | Advanced Application

For operators with prior explosives experience. Advanced charge construction, shockwave mechanics, overpressure and fragmentation mapping, wall charges, window charges, and simultaneous entry TTPs. Minimizing net explosive weight while maintaining maximum effect. Deliberate, hasty, and emergency assault drills on complex targets.

SOF Master Breacher 5 Days | Certification

Master-level proficiency and instructor qualification. Explosive selection and placement strategy for maximum energy transfer. Research and development process, data collection, DoD explosives regulations, adult learning theory, and range safety management. Operators leave certified to plan, execute, and teach breaching operations.

Two Breach Houses. Dedicated Classroom. BATF Day Box.

Each breach house supports all four entry methods — explosive, ballistic, mechanical, and thermal. Wall configurations include CMU solid, hollow, and CMU reinforced with brick exterior. Window inserts accept glass, rebar, and custom materials. Overhead doors open directly to the breach houses, door facade, and breaching conex training area.

  • Breach House 1: 8 exterior doors, 4 interior doors, breachable walls and windows
  • Breach House 2: Identical configuration, parallel lane operations
  • BATF Day Box: Class V materials stored on site — MilStip and direct shipping accepted
  • Classroom: Purpose-built, adjacent to breach houses
  • Charge Prep Rooms: Directly connected, walk to live breach in under a minute

Breach, Clear, Treat, Extract — On One Campus

Entry isn’t the end of the problem. It’s the beginning. At T1G, breaching feeds directly into CQB clearance through the shoot houses and 30-acre MOUT complex. Casualties inside get treated by tactical medical teams running the same scenario. Extraction runs through the driving tracks to the HLZ. UAS overwatch provides ISR during the entire evolution.

Every facility sits within walking distance. No convoys between ranges. No lost training hours. Units running pre-deployment full mission profiles at T1G integrate breaching into the tactical problem — not as a standalone block, but as the first step in a multi-discipline exercise that runs from breach point to extraction.
